Shadow Vere 3 is a very bold, normal width, very high contrast, italic, tall x-height font.

A sharply angled, slanted display face built from hard-edged geometric strokes with frequent cut-ins and squared counters. Many forms include hollowed interior shapes and an offset duplicate that reads as a built-in shadow/echo, creating layered depth and a fast, forward-leaning rhythm. Terminals are blunt and planar, with segmented joints and occasional notch-like incisions that give letters a constructed, machined feel. Numerals and capitals present as sturdy, headline-oriented forms with tight apertures and assertive diagonals.
Best suited for display applications where impact and attitude matter: esports/team identities, game titles and UI headings, sci‑fi or industrial posters, and punchy logo/wordmark work. It can also serve as an accent type for short labels or packaging where the shadowed construction can be appreciated at scale.
The overall tone is high-energy and tech-forward, with a stylized edge that suggests speed, competition, and synthetic environments. The shadowed, cut-out construction adds a dramatic, arcade-like punch that feels suited to action-oriented branding rather than quiet reading.
The design appears intended to deliver a fast, techno-stylized look by combining angular, engineered letterforms with hollowed detailing and an integrated shadow layer. Its emphasis on distinctive silhouettes and depth effects points to use in branding and entertainment contexts where immediacy and edge are priorities.
The shadow offset and internal cut-outs become a dominant texture in words, producing a strong striped cadence across baselines and bowls. The design favors crisp silhouettes and distinctive shapes over neutrality, so spacing and counters read best when given room at larger sizes.
